The Fernwick bounce processor has fallen behind: unprocessed bounce events have exceeded the queue threshold for more than 15 minutes. This usually means the downstream suppression-list writer is stalled or a malformed bounce payload is blocking the consumer. Delivery reputation degrades quickly if bounces aren't suppressed, so treat this as urgent. Triage steps and queue-drain commands are documented on the internal page here.

runbook for haduf-tadup: https://confluence.tolvaqsys.internal/display/display/display/8e81e604

Ticket VNT-condition: The Fontsmith vault holding our vendored third-party font binaries for the Larkspur release is locked after three failed attempts. Release manager needs the licensed font archives before the build freeze on Thursday. Access has been reset by the custodians; to reopen the vault, enter the recovery passphrase that appears below.

strongbox words: oliael-gilax-lamael

# Gridbell Solver — Limits & Quotas

Applies to all hosted tenants. Support: do not raise these per-ticket; escalate to the solver team for overrides.

Each timetable solve is bounded by wall-clock, constraint count, and room-pool size. Jobs exceeding any cap fail fast with error code SOLVE_CAP. Customers on the Larkspur tier get the higher row.

Quota resets nightly. Current enforced constants are listed below.

constants for yaduf-fahag:
BUDGETS = {
    "kelix": 528,
    "briwyn": 734,
}

**Handover: Quillbase zero-downtime migrations**

Hey Marn — passing you the Quillbase schema migration work before my leave. We're doing expand/contract: new columns land first, dual-writes run for a week, then the old columns drop. Nothing touches prod without the shadow-read check passing. For your security review, the migration runner's sealed vault needs unlocking to inspect audit logs. The passphrase to unseal it is:

recovery phrase for yajof-bagap: oliwyn-ulaael